How to import trades from Saxo Bank to TradesViz trading journal?

To import your file, please visit https://tradesviz.com/import by selecting the import button at the bottom left corner of your dashboard or by clicking on your profile icon at the top right corner and selecting "Import/Export". Next, select your trading account in the first dropdown and then the platform as Saxo Bank in the second dropdown.




Saxo Bank Import Instructions
Currently Supported:

CFDs
Forex
Stock
Stock Options

Login to your SAXO account
Go to "Account" and then "Historical reports" and select "Trades"
Now select your preferred period and asset types to export
Export it in excel format
Open the spreadsheet and delete the sheets named "Trades" and "Trade Booked Amount". You should be left with only one sheet called "TradesWithAdditionalinfo"
Save in excel format and upload that file by clicking on the "Choose File" box in this page.

Alternative instructions:

Login to your SAXO account
Navigate to "Download report" and choose "Closed position report" and download the excel file
Upload the .XLSX file by clicking on the "Choose File" box in this page
